Vandals damage refurbished viewing platform

Authorities are looking for the person or persons responsible for several acts of vandalism at the District of Houston's duck viewing platform.

There's been vandalism at the District of Houston's refurbished duck viewing platform.

Authorities are looking for the person or persons responsible for several acts of vandalism at the District of Houston's duck viewing platform extensively updated and repaired just late last year.

The initials 'MV' and 'LJ' along with the slogan '4 Ever' were burned into the platform's wood construction within the last several days.

"Vandalism not only detracts from the beauty of our parks but also results in unnecessary costs and staff time for cleanup and repairs – resources that could be better spent on enhancing other community services," stated a post from the District May 6, 2025.

The District called the damage "disheartening".

An information sign bearing the same initials of 'MV' and 'LJ' was also vandalized.

Those with information are asked to contact the Houston RCMP, 250-845-2204.
